+ How I Spent My Time in ’09

This was the year I travelled around the world, starting off in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il for the world’s biggest party, the Rio Carnaval! It’s funny how the second you get home you almost forget you ever spent over five months seeing some of the most beautiful parts of the planet. So to remind myself of what I did accomplish, here’s a selection of my favourite moments of the last year:

+ Went to watch the Rio Carnaval parades in the sambodrome not once but twice!

Halong Bay, Vietnam

+ Cruised Halong Bay, Vietnam

+ Watched the sun rise over the Caribbean sea in Colombia.

+ Mountain-biked down the world’s deadliest road near La Paz, Bolivia.

+ (If you include the end of ’08) I saw three of the official new 7 wonders of the world: Christ the Redeemer in Rio, Machu Picchu in Peru and the great wall of China.

+ Danced the samba with Brazilian locals in a bloco while drinking caiprinhas.

+ Went tubing in a turbulent river (while drunk) and survived!

+ Hiked the Franz Josef Glacier in New Zealand.

+ Held a baby crocodile in the middle of the Amazon jungle… and seconds later found a snake inside our boat!
